Facilitator Manual – SESSION OVERVIEW: CHOOSING THE RIGHT COURSE **PLEASE REFER TO FACILITATOR SCRIPT TO SUPPORT DELIVERY OF SESSION** Running Time: 1hr 30 mins Session Aims: By the end of this workshop students will: Understand the key words used in relation to university degrees and courses Have a greater understanding of how to go about choosing the right course and university for them Feel more confident about how to access university Session Summary: This workshop has been designed to introduce students to the key factors that need to be taken into consideration when deciding which university and which course is right for them. By the end of the session, students should have a clearer understanding of the differences between courses and higher education institutions. Facilitator Manual – SESSION OVERVIEW: CHOOSING THE RIGHT COURSE **PLEASE REFER TO FACILITATOR SCRIPT TO SUPPORT DELIVERY OF SESSION** Learning Activity/ Task Time Teaching Strategies/ Actions: Introduction to the session and the learning outcomes 10 mins Introduce students to the session- inform students that with over 160 universities and 50,000 courses to choose from, it can be hard to decide which university and course is for you. This session is all about introducing students to the key steps that they can take to help them decide which course and university is right for them. Who Wants to be a Millionaire jargon buster! 25 mins This activity interactively teaches the students about the key terminology that they will come across when looking at different degree courses. The students will need to be split into groups to play the game so they could discuss the answers as they may not know much individually. Facilitator to use the Facilitator Session Script to explain the words as you go through each answer. Help Me Choose a Courseprofile booklets 25 mins Now that the students have a better understanding of the terminology, it’s important that they get to grips with the different factors that they need to take into account when choosing a university and a course. Use the ‘Help Me Choose a Course’- profile booklets to get them thinking about entry requirements, job prospects, different course characteristics and university locations. Two versions- one for students in Years 11- 13 (A-Level student profile booklets). One for students in Years 7- 10 (GCSE student profile booklets). Footsteps to Success- card sort activity 20 mins When looking to choose a university course it is important that students take into account their end goals (should they have one), as these could dictate what particular educational path they should think about taking. Use the Footsteps to Success (qualification footsteps) to explain this. Students must try and place the footsteps in the correct order to reach the right qualification star. It’s about choosing a subject that you enjoy and that you would be happy studying in depth for at least 3 years. This card sort activity shows the different paths that individuals have taken, and shows that degree subjects don’t necessarily restrict your job options. With 50% of graduate level jobs not specifying a particular degree subject, only a number of jobs require you to study a specific degree. Students must arrange the footsteps in the correct order- starting with the footstep that outlines what the person studies and ends with the success star.
